# Mission Control
|
||||
|
||||
An ADHD-centric personal productivity hub that unifies GitLab activity, beads task tracking, and manual task management into a single native interface.
|
||||
|
||||
**Core principle:** Surface THE ONE THING you should be doing right now.
|
||||
|
||||
This is NOT a dashboard of everything. It's a trusted advisor that understands your work and helps you decide what matters.
|
||||
|
||||
## Features
|
||||
|
||||
### Focus View
|
||||
The primary interface displays the single most important item you should be working on. When no focus is set, it suggests the top item from your queue. Actions available:
|
||||
- **Start** - Open the associated URL and begin working
|
||||
- **Defer** - Postpone for 1 hour or until tomorrow
|
||||
- **Skip** - Remove from today's queue
|
||||
|
||||
### Queue View
|
||||
A prioritized list of all your work items. Filter by type, search across titles, and batch-select items for bulk operations. Drag to reorder priorities.
|
||||
|
||||
### Inbox
|
||||
Triage incoming items from GitLab or manual captures. Items flow in, you decide where they go.
|
||||
|
||||
### Quick Capture
|
||||
Global hotkey (`Ctrl+Shift+Space`) to capture a thought instantly. Type it, hit enter, and it becomes a bead. Triage later.
|
||||
|
||||
### Batch Mode
|
||||
When you have multiple items of the same type (e.g., code reviews), batch them together for focused flow sessions with time estimates.
|
||||
|
||||
### GitLab-Beads Bridge
|
||||
Automatic synchronization creates beads from GitLab events:
|
||||
- MR review requests
|
||||
- Issue assignments
|
||||
- Mentions in discussions
|
||||
- Comments on your MRs
|
||||
|
||||
The bridge tracks mappings, handles deduplication, and recovers from partial sync failures.
|
||||
|
||||
### Decision Logging
|
||||
Every action (start, defer, skip, complete) is logged with context: time of day, queue size, and optional reasoning. This data enables future pattern learning.
|
||||
|
||||
### bv Triage Integration
|
||||
Surfaces AI-powered recommendations from `bv --robot-triage`:
|
||||
- Top picks based on graph analysis
|
||||
- Quick wins (low effort, available now)
|
||||

## Architecture
|
||||
|
||||
```
|
||||
Frontend (React 19 + Vite) Backend (Tauri/Rust)
|
||||
| |
|
||||
|---- IPC (invoke) ----------->|
|
||||
| |
|
||||
| CLI Traits (mockable)
|
||||
| |
|
||||
| lore --robot (GitLab)
|
||||
| br (beads tasks)
|
||||
| bv --robot-* (triage)
|
||||
```
|
||||
|
||||
Mission Control shells out to CLIs rather than importing them as libraries. This keeps boundaries clean and avoids schema coupling.

## Testing
|
||||
|
||||
The codebase uses test-driven development with trait-based mocking:
|
||||
|
||||
- **Frontend:** Vitest + React Testing Library for component tests
|
||||
- **Backend:** Rust unit tests with mock CLI traits
|
||||
- **E2E:** Playwright for full application testing
|
||||
|
||||
CLI integrations use traits (`LoreCli`, `BeadsCli`, `BvCli`) that can be mocked in tests, keeping tests fast and deterministic without external dependencies.
|
||||
|
||||
## Design Principles
|
||||
|
||||
Mission Control follows ADHD-centric design principles:
|
||||
|
||||
- **The One Thing** - UI's primary job is surfacing THE single most important item
|
||||
- **Achievable Inbox Zero** - Every view has a clearable state
|
||||
- **Time Decay Visibility** - Age is visceral (fresh=bright, old=amber/red)
|
||||
- **Batch Mode for Flow** - Group similar tasks for focused sessions
|
||||
- **Quick Capture, Trust the System** - One hotkey, type it, gone
|
||||
- **Ambient Awareness, Not Interruption** - Notifications are visible but never modal
